CVE-2021-32099

9.8 · CRITICAL
Published May 7, 2021 artica CWE-89 EPSS 12.71% (96th pctl)

Overview

CVE-2021-32099 is a critical-severity vulnerability affecting artica pandora_fms. It was published on May 7, 2021 and has a CVSS 3.1 base score of 9.8 (CRITICAL).

This vulnerability has a CVSS 3.1 base score of 9.8, rated CRITICAL.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

A SQL injection vulnerability in the pandora_console component of Artica Pandora FMS 742 allows an unauthenticated attacker to upgrade his unprivileged session via the /include/chart_generator.php session_id parameter, leading to a login bypass.
